In a significant development, the administration of Jammu & Kashmir Union Territory on Monday empowered the officials of the Rural Development Department to grant administrative approval for development works up to Rs 15 lakh.

In a notification, a copy of which is in possession of news agency—Kashmir News Observer (KNO), the Lieutenant Governor of J&K Union Territory has delegated his financial powers to officials of RDD for granting administrative approval to development works.

The powers have been delegated under section 67 of Jammu and Kashmir Reorganisation Act- the law passed by the Parliament in 2019 to reorganise the erstwhile state of J&K into two Union Territories.

According to the notification, the additional district development commissioner can accord administrative approval for works upto Rs 15 lakh while Assistant Commissioner Development and District Panchayat Officer can respectively grant administrative approval for works upto Rs 10 lakh and Rs five lakh respectively.

The BDO has been empowered to grant administrative approval for works upto Rs two lakh.

These officers can give administrative approval subject to the condition that work has been approved in the capital expenditure/ revenue components of the budget and funds are available.KNO
